VIRGINIA BEACH, Va. - The women's track and field team competed at the Virginia Beach Spring Invitational hosted by Virginia Wesleyan University on Saturday. Noy and Zechman earned wins in their respective events.
Top Finishes
Tay Zechman (Lebanon, Pa./Lebanon) won the Women's Hammer Throw with a toss of 43.16m. She also took third place in the Women's Javelin Throw with an attempt at 34.84m. Zechman's attempt in the Women's Javelin Throw breaks the record, which she previously held, for farthest throw in program history.
Aylene Noy (Frederick, Md./Tuscarora) won the Women's 1500m race with an impressive time of 5:06.79. In a competitive field, she finished five seconds before the next closest runner.
